COPOLYMERIZATION OF METHYL-METHACRYLATE (MMA) AND N-P-BROMOPHENYLMETHACRYLAMIDE (N-P-BrPhMA)
|
Abstract:
N-p-BrPhMA was synthesized by the interaction of p-bromoaniline with methacryloyl chloride in the presence of triethylamine. This new monomer was characterized by IR and 1H-NMR spectroscopy.The N-p-BrPhMA-co-MMA bulk copolymers were prepared and characterized by IR and 1H-NMR method.The compositions of the copolymers were determined from the areas of the phenyl group and methoxy group proton peaks in the proton NMR spectra.Reactivity ratios were calculated from the composition data by the Fineman-Ross method; the following values were obtained:r1= 3.25 + 0.02(MMA),r2 = 0.40 + 0.02(N-p-BrPhMA) for MMA-co-N-p-BrPhMA, r2= 1.05 + 0.02(MMA),r2 = 0.54 + 0.02(N-PhMA) for MMA-co-N-PhMA.The MMA-co-N-p-BrPhMA bulk copolymers are harder than PMMA homopolymer. When the amount of the N-p-BrPhMA changes from 2.63% to 28.7% the hardness of the bulk copolymers increases from 20.4 Kg/mm2 to 27.0 Kg/mm2.
